Features
• Revolutionary semiconductor material - Silicon Carbide
• Switching behavior benchmark
• No reverse recovery / No forward recovery
• Temperature independent switching behavior
• High surge current capability
• Pb-free lead plating; RoHS compliant
• Qualified according to JEDEC
• Breakdown voltage tested at 20mA
• Optimized for high temperature operation
• Lowest Figure of Merit Q
• Halogen-free according to IEC 61249-2-21 definition
thinQ! 3G Diode designed for fast switching applications like:
• SMPS e.g.; CCM PFC
• Motor Drives; Solar Applications; UPS
